Ganapathi Bhat <gbhat@marvell.com> wrote:
> If firmware does not support embedded supplicant, then it in turn
> will not support GT rekey offloading. If this is the case, then
> driver must not advertise WOWLAN flags related to GTK rekey and
> it must also skip sending the GT_REKEY_OFFLOAD_CFG command.
